Arisson
Arisson is a unique and modern name that combines a sense of tradition with a contemporary twist. Its phonetic structure is similar to names like Harrison and Carson, providing a familiar yet distinct sound. Arisson is versatile and smoothly fits into various cultural contexts without specific historical or cultural ties.
The name evokes a feeling of sophistication and modernity, often chosen for its pleasing phonetics and stylish appeal. Arisson is relatively easy to spell and pronounce, making it a convenient choice for many parents.
Basic Information
Gender: Boy
Sounds Like: AHR-ih-son
Pronunciation Explanation: The emphasis is on the first syllable 'AR', followed by softer 'ih', and ending with 'son'.
Summary and Meaning
Meaning: While Arisson may not have a specific meaning tied to ancient languages or cultures, it carries a modern, creative flair.
Origin: The name Arisson appears to have been crafted from naming conventions in English-speaking countries, resembling similar traditional names like Harrison.
Usage: Arisson is primarily a masculine name but can be adapted for female use due to its modern and flexible nature.
